Vdc Designer, Electrical
Required skills and experience: 2+ years of VDC/BIM and construction modeling experience.
2+ years of electrical project coordination experience.
Proficiency in Revit with the ability to create and manage detailed 3D models.
Experience with LOD 350 electrical modeling.
Nice to have skills and experience:
Experience with Navisworks.
Experience with AutoCAD.
Experience with BIM
360.
Knowledge of MEP systems and multidisciplinary coordination.
Experience with 3D scans and field data integration.
Familiarity with BIM/VDC technology advancements and best practices.
Job description:
Insight Global is seeking a VDC Designer, Electrical for a top construction client. This candidate will play a key role in supporting complex construction projects through the creation, maintenance, and coordination of detailed electrical BIM models. The ideal candidate will have strong Revit expertise, hands-on electrical trade experience, and experience working with LOD 350-400 models. This individual will collaborate closely with architects, engineers, contractors, and MEP teams to ensure clash-free, constructible designs while providing remote support to field operations.
The role offers the opportunity to work on large-scale projects using cutting-edge BIM and VDC technologies, helping drive project success through accurate modeling, coordination, and innovative construction solutions.
Responsibilities include:
Develop and maintain accurate electrical 3D models in Revit.
Coordinate with architects, engineers, contractors, and project stakeholders.
Perform clash detection using Navisworks and resolve design conflicts.
Collaborate with MEP teams to ensure coordinated and constructible designs.
Provide remote support to field operations and project teams.
Integrate 3D scans and field data into project models.
Prepare and manage technical documentation, drawings, and schedules.
Conduct quality control reviews to ensure model accuracy and compliance.
Support BIM/VDC processes throughout all phases of construction projects.
Utilize BIM
360 and other collaboration tools to improve project coordination.
Stay current on emerging BIM and VDC technologies to drive process improvements.
